Abstract

1504310 Testing condition of tools electrically TOKYO SHIBAURA ELECTRIC CO Ltd 31 Dec 1975 [21 Nov 1975] 53283/75 Heading G1N [ Also in Division B3] The condition of a tool is detected by measuring the working resistance of a workpiece to the tool. After a predetermined number of drilling operations of a drill a sample made of the same material as the workpiece is drilled four times and the working resistance measured for each drilling operation by measuring the torque, thrust, cutting temperature or the number of revs to drill a hole in the sample. If two or more of the measurements indicate that the life of the drill is finished a fresh drill is fitted. Torque and thrust transducers Figs. 2, 3. A cylindrical casing 21 houses a diaphragm 23 having a thickened central 23b and peripheral portions 23a the latter being secured to the casing 21. A Piezo-electric member P1 is sandwiched between the portion 23b and spacer 24. Mounted above central projection 23d on steel ball 31 is a sample holder 26 which is supported by criss-cross spring 27 in the casing. Holder 26 also carries two depending portions 26 which with projections 23a of diaphragm 23 sandwich a pair of Piezoelectric elements P2. With the sample 6 held in position on the holder 26 the drill is brought into contact with the sample and a hole drilled at constant speed and rate of feed. An electrical signal indicative of thrust C is obtained from member P1 as holder 26 moves downwards and forces diaphragm 23 against the member P1. An electrical signal indicative of the torque B is obtained from members P2 as the portions 26a are rotated by the torque B into contact with the members P2. Circuitry Fig. 7 (not shown). The working resistance signals are fed via an amplifier and filter to an integrator the output of which is fed to one input of a comparator. If the integrated signal is greater than a reference signal applied to the comparator a pulse is fed to a counter having a capacity of four units and which is pre-set to a count of two. After each measurement the sample is moved and a further hole drilled and the working resist- ance monitored each measurement being counted by a second counter having a capacity of four counts. After four measurements the second counter applies a reset signal to the first counter and if there are two units stored therein then a carry signal is produced to stop the drilling operation and exchange the drill. If no carry signal is produced a command signal for continuing the drilling operation. If the first two measurements produce a pulse at the input of the first counter a carry signal is produced and a clear signal is sent to both counters.
